How you will contribute to revolutionizing electric aviation:
- Assist Quality Engineers with Conformity efforts Ensuring parts have proper documentation, properly segregated; and dispositioned as needed
- Periodic inspection of components during Corrective actions investigations and Containment activities
- Contribute to the RCCA(root cause/Corrective action) discussions
- Assist with FAI review and inspection action identified by Quality Engineering
- Assist in the generation of First Article Inspections per AS9100
- Complete required documentation and enter it into the ERP system, create inspection reports as needed
- Inspects incoming components and raw materials using precision measuring instruments to determine conformance to product specifications and Aerospace Standards as required
- Assign traceability to incoming raw material, quarantine, and scrap components
- Contribute to team effort by accomplishing related results as needed
- Perform tasks as needed per individual jobs
- Maintain a clean work environment, and comply with safety requirements

BETA Technologies is creating an electric transportation ecosystem that’s safe, reliable and sustainable. A relentlessly focused team is building an extensive charging infrastructure and ALIA, the world’s most technologically advanced electric vertical aircraft (EVA).
BETA’s platform and products are strikingly simple. Prioritization of safety and a pragmatic approach to certification drive elegant redundancy, appropriate diversity of implementation and simplicity of control. ALIA’s fixed-pitch propellers and centrally located batteries make it an inherently stable aircraft that is safe to fly and easy to maneuver.
